guix_mirror_bot pushed a commit to branch python-team
in repository guix.
commit a74e3e86bb39f482d79516af72cc9095ecdc787f
Author: Sharlatan Hellseher <[email protected]>
AuthorDate: Sat Aug 9 15:09:48 2025 +0100
gnu: python-commonmark: Switch to pyproject-build-system.
* gnu/packages/python-xyz.scm (python-commonmark):
[build-system]: Use pyproject.
[arguments] <phases>: Use default 'check.
[native-inputs]: Add python-setuptools.
Change-Id: I820373fc3e23ccb3222a6409e0ea7b977376e776
---
gnu/packages/python-xyz.scm | 13 +++++--------
1 file changed, 5 insertions(+), 8 deletions(-)
diff --git a/gnu/packages/python-xyz.scm b/gnu/packages/python-xyz.scm
index b75c781605..94e1226551 100644
--- a/gnu/packages/python-xyz.scm
+++ b/gnu/packages/python-xyz.scm
@@ -17686,6 +17686,8 @@ list format (also known as ASCII plist), written in
Cython.")
dependency resolution logic.")
(license license:isc)))
+;; XXX: Deprecated package: this project was archived by the owner on Mar 26,
+;; 2022. It is now read-only.
(define-public python-commonmark
(package
(name "python-commonmark")
@@ -17696,14 +17698,9 @@ dependency resolution logic.")
(uri (pypi-uri "commonmark" version))
(sha256
(base32 "0q7d39lm8kcingpmykk5r959hrwwj6v2icyw3mihczxyb749sbs5"))))
- (build-system python-build-system)
- (arguments
- `(#:phases
- (modify-phases %standard-phases
- (replace 'check
- (lambda* (#:key inputs outputs #:allow-other-keys)
- (add-installed-pythonpath inputs outputs)
- (invoke "python" "setup.py" "test"))))))
+ (build-system pyproject-build-system)
+ (native-inputs
+ (list python-setuptools))
(home-page "https://github.com/readthedocs/commonmark.py")
(synopsis "Python parser for the CommonMark Markdown spec")
(description